| Description | (2S,3R,4E,6R)-4-(hydroxyimino)-3-methoxy-17-(methoxymethyl)-2-methyl-29-oxa-1,7,17-triazaoctacyclo[12.12.2.1²,⁶.0⁷,²⁸.0⁸,¹³.0¹⁵,¹⁹.0²⁰,²⁷.0²¹,²⁶]Nonacosa-8,10,12,14,19,21,23,25,27-nonaen-16-one belongs to the class of organic compounds known as indolocarbazoles. These are polycyclic aromatic compounds containing an indole fused to a carbazole. (2s,3r,4e,6r)-4-(hydroxyimino)-3-methoxy-17-(methoxymethyl)-2-methyl-29-oxa-1,7,17-triazaoctacyclo[12.12.2.1²,⁶.0⁷,²⁸.0⁸,¹³.0¹⁵,¹⁹.0²⁰,²⁷.0²¹,²⁶]nonacosa-8(13),9,11,14(28),15(19),20(27),21(26),22,24-nonaen-16-one is found in Streptomyces longisporoflavus.
